No, sadly, I don’t have tickets for the Tokyo String Quartet playing at the ASU Herberger College School of Music. BUT I did speak with a fellow who told me it is still possible to get tickets to this concert because many people don’t show up at the last minute.

What you do is arrive at 6:30 PM April 13, 2009. You put your name on a waiting list. At about 7:25, they will begin calling names after they are sure some people aren’t showing up.

So you DO have a chance. Good luck!

Where: Katzin Concert Hall in the School of Music Bldg., 40 E. Gammage Parkway on the ASU Temp campus.

When: Monday, April 13, 2009. Concert begins at 7:30 PM, but you’d best get there by 6:30 PM.

How much: FREE.
